/* This file uses _Alignof. */
#if !_GL_CONFIG_H_INCLUDED
#error "Please include config.h first."
#endif
#include <stddef.h>
/* Nonzero multiple of alignment of TYPE, suitable for FLEXSIZEOF below.
On older platforms without _Alignof, use a pessimistic bound that is
safe in practice even if FLEXIBLE_ARRAY_MEMBER is 1.
On newer platforms, use _Alignof to get a tighter bound. */
#if !defined __STDC_VERSION__ || __STDC_VERSION__ < 201112
# define FLEXALIGNOF(type) (sizeof (type) & ~ (sizeof (type) - 1))
#else
# define FLEXALIGNOF(type) _Alignof (type)
#endif
/* Yield a properly aligned upper bound on the size of a struct of
type TYPE with a flexible array member named MEMBER that is
followed by N bytes of other data. The result is suitable as an
argument to malloc. For example:
struct s { int a; char d[FLEXIBLE_ARRAY_MEMBER]; };
struct s *p = malloc (FLEXSIZEOF (struct s, d, n * sizeof (char)));
FLEXSIZEOF (TYPE, MEMBER, N) is not simply (sizeof (TYPE) + N),
since FLEXIBLE_ARRAY_MEMBER may be 1 on pre-C11 platforms. Nor is
it simply (offsetof (TYPE, MEMBER) + N), as that might yield a size
that causes malloc to yield a pointer that is not properly aligned
for TYPE; for example, if sizeof (int) == alignof (int) == 4,
malloc (offsetof (struct s, d) + 3 * sizeof (char)) is equivalent
to malloc (7) and might yield a pointer that is not a multiple of 4
(which means the pointer is not properly aligned for struct s),
whereas malloc (FLEXSIZEOF (struct s, d, 3 * sizeof (char))) is
equivalent to malloc (8) and must yield a pointer that is a
multiple of 4.
Yield a value less than N if and only if arithmetic overflow occurs. */
#define FLEXSIZEOF(type, member, n) \
((offsetof (type, member) + FLEXALIGNOF (type) - 1 + (n)) \
& ~ (FLEXALIGNOF (type) - 1))
/* Yield a properly aligned upper bound on the size of a struct of
type TYPE with a flexible array member named MEMBER that has N
elements. The result is suitable as an argument to malloc.
For example:
struct s { int a; double d[FLEXIBLE_ARRAY_MEMBER]; };
struct s *p = malloc (FLEXNSIZEOF (struct s, d, n));
*/
#define FLEXNSIZEOF(type, member, n) \
FLEXSIZEOF (type, member, (n) * sizeof (((type *) 0)->member[0]))
